(IMG:style_emoticons/default/biggrin.gif) I have been working on my garage for couple of months. it was unfinished block walls with spiderwebs everywhere and one light bulb in the middle. NOW its supercool workshop, it is small about 10ft by 19ft, but its not the size that counts right?? Anyway I bought some framing studs drywall pegboard paint wire track lights flourescents etc, I probably spent about 2k including the garage cabinets and my cooler. I hope this inspires someone.
